The Aboriginal Health Council of South Australia Limited (AHCSA) is the peak body representing Aboriginal community-controlled health and substance misuse services in South Australia at state and national levels.
Our primary role is to be the 'health voice' for all Aboriginal people in South Australia. We achieve this by advocating for the community and supporting workers through our Member Services with appropriate Aboriginal health programs based on a holistic perspective of health.
Summary of the Role
The Clinical Systems Improvement Coordinator is responsible for supporting Member Services in achieving effective, meaningful, and streamlined clinical services and programs through the development of processes and systems.
This position aligns with the objectives of the Commonwealth Department of Health's Indigenous Australians Health Program (IAHP) and Primary Health Care (PHC) Activity, focusing on improving clinical processes and fostering a culture of high-quality, safe, and comprehensive primary healthcare.
The Clinical Systems Improvement Coordinator works closely with Member Services to enhance their clinical systems and processes, promoting a culture of quality and safety that leads to improved health and wellbeing outcomes for Aboriginal people. The role provides support across various clinical system needs, helping Member Services develop effective processes and systems that meet best practice standards.
Key areas of focus include assisting Member Services with accreditation, Medicare, Continuous Quality Improvement (CQI), and Clinical Governance, ensuring these standards are met to optimise service delivery and improve operational productivity.
